Ann Greiman

Department Chair and Lead Academic Program Manager

Ms. Greiman is the Department Chair and Lead Academic Program Manager for the Master of Healthcare Administration program for the Michael O. Leavitt School of Health at Western Governors University.

An experienced academic leader and Project Management Professional (PMP) with over 20 years of experience across higher education, healthcare, and project management sectors, Ms. Greiman has a strong record of driving high-impact initiatives. She has demonstrated leadership in managing academic programs, faculty development, and strategic operations.

Her expertise includes faculty leadership, curriculum design, and product development, as well as marketing and sales in both B2B and B2C environments. With an extensive background in program management, including a focus on healthcare and business education, she has led initiatives that resulted in significant program growth, strategic partnerships, and funding.

Her leadership and collaborative approach have led to the establishment of the WGU National Society of Leadership and Success (NSLS) Student Chapter and associated WGU NSLS scholarships. With a background in both teaching and administrative roles, she has a deep commitment to student success and academic excellence.

Areas of Expertise:

  • Leadership in Healthcare and Business Education
  • Project Management
  • Curriculum Design and Development
  • Program Management

Education:

  • Doctorate Business Administration |  National University  |  Anticipated Graduation 2025
  • Master Organizational Leadership | College of Saint Mary (Omaha, NE)
  • Bachelor of Science in Marketing  |  Upper Iowa University
  • Associate of Applied Science in Dental Hygiene |  Des Moines Area Community College

Current Certifications:

  • Project Management Professional (PMP)  |  2016 – Current
  • Certified Change Practitioner (Prosci) |  2021 - Current
  • Certified Life Coach (CLC)  |  2018 – Current

Affiliations:

  • American Academy of Healthcare Executives (ACHE)
  • Project Management Institute (PMI)
  • National Society of Leadership and Success (NSLS)
